Autosport Magazine: Inside the Latest Issue with Oscar Piastri and Silverstone Festival Highlights

The recent edition of Autosport magazine provides an in-depth look at the world of motorsport, featuring a candid interview with Formula 1 sensation Oscar Piastri and a detailed recap of the Silverstone Festival. This issue delves into Piastri's evolving career, offering insights into his personal development, his dynamic with teammate Lando Norris, and his perspective on the intense championship battles. Beyond the individual focus, readers will discover an extensive overview of Williams's current trajectory under James Vowles's leadership and a forward-looking analysis of the significant changes expected with the 2026 F1 regulations. The magazine also pays homage to racing history, celebrating Jim Clark's iconic 1965 season and showcasing the thrilling events from the Silverstone Festival, which marked a major milestone in the World Championship's legacy. Additionally, it spotlights emerging talents in single-seater racing and revisits memorable moments from the World Endurance Championship, ensuring a comprehensive and engaging read for all motorsport aficionados.
Oscar Piastri, widely recognized for his remarkable junior career and glimpses of his immense talent during the 2023 season, has seamlessly transitioned into a leading figure in Formula 1. His composure, whether facing triumphs or setbacks, remains consistently level. To truly understand the mind of this reserved Australian, Jake Boxall-Legge, a correspondent for the magazine, traveled to Woking for an exclusive interview. In the cover story, Piastri openly discusses his personal growth, his competitive relationship with Lando Norris, and his philosophical approach to championship contention, providing fans with a rare glimpse into his thoughts.
Despite shifting its strategic focus to the 2026 season early this year, the Williams team continues to fiercely compete for a strong position in the constructors' standings. Stuart Codling contributes an insightful piece examining the team's advancements under the guidance of James Vowles, offering a comprehensive 'state of play' analysis. The upcoming F1 regulations, set to be implemented next year, have generated considerable discussion and continue to be a hot topic. Ronald Vording explores the true implications of these new rules, detailing the measures being put in place to prevent any single team from achieving a dominant streak similar to Mercedes's performance in 2014.
The term 'domination' perfectly encapsulates Jim Clark's extraordinary 1965 racing season, a monumental achievement being celebrated at this year's Goodwood Revival. Clark's season was highlighted by his second F1 title and a record-breaking victory at the Indianapolis 500, but these were merely the peak of a relentlessly busy and successful campaign. Paul Fearnley meticulously re-examines this pivotal period in motorsport history in a captivating feature for this month's issue. Furthermore, the Single Seater section includes an interview with Leonardo Fornaroli, a rising star and current F2 points leader, who is steadily approaching the pinnacle of Formula 1. Gary Watkins commemorates the World Endurance Championship's impending 100th race by curating a selection of its most iconic and memorable races to date.
The National section of the magazine has been significantly expanded to include comprehensive coverage of the British Touring Car Championship. This edition also features a special report on the Silverstone Festival, which once again proved to be an outstanding event. The festival not only marked the 75th anniversary of the World Championship but also delivered several exhilarating on-track competitions, much to the delight of racing enthusiasts.
